I know that velocity has a lot to do with impact cratering on steel, but after having a spotter tell me that the 178 AMax basically vaporizes on steel when I was shooting, I started wondering what types of bullets are better for shooting on steel.
Just from a physics standpoint, I would assume an open tip (OTBT/BTHP, Ballistic tips, lead nose) would probably allow the bullet to expand quicker, thus spreading the impact force out on a larger area and causing less damage.
I'm sure match directors would love to extend target life.
